30144 Language

77.73% of 30144 residents speak only English, while 22.27% speak other languages. The non-English language spoken by the largest group is Spanish, which is spoken by 10.2% of the population.

Poverty in 30144

The race most likely to be in poverty in 30144 is Native, with 26.09% below the poverty level.

The race least likely to be in poverty in 30144 is Black, with 7.25% below the poverty level.

The poverty rate among those that worked full-time for the past 12 months was 1.83%. Among those working part-time, it was 23.83%, and for those that did not work, the poverty rate was 17.92%.
